    List of changes and... I am not gonna lie, this one was painful to write:
    Ranger:
    - Level 1: Spellcasting has been moved to 1st level and Weapon Mastery has been added. Spellcasting now allows you to change out one spell on a Long Rest.
    - Also at level 1 Rangers get a new version of Favored Enemy. They get Hunter's Mark prepared for free and you get several free casts of the spell per day.
    - Level 2: Fighting Style returns and Rangers get more Fighting Style options than they had in the 2014 PHB. They also have access to Druidic Warrior which allows them to take Druid Cantrips. NGL, a Ranger fighting with Magic Stone and a Slingshot sounds badass.
    - Also at level 2 you get Deft Explorer which was an alternate Ranger feature I believe from Tasha's. You get Expertise in one skill of your choice and learn two languages of your choice.
    - Level 6 Roving: This was also part of the Ranger changes in Tasha's, though the heavy armor restriction may be new. Your move speed increases by 10ft and you gain a climb and swim speed.
    - At some point, Rangers gain Expertise in two additional skills.
    - Level 10 Tireless: You can grant yourself temp hp a certain number of times per day. I assume this will be either based on your Wisdom modifier or your proficiency bonus. You also now recover 1 level of Exhaustion on a Short Rest. Again, this is still part of the Ranger changes from Tasha's. It is copy and pasted. Also, this feature makes zero sense. Rangers don't want to be taking hits in combat because Hunter's Mark and nearly every other Ranger combat spell uses concentration. Why give an ability that really only benefits taking damage when Rangers are incentivized to fight at range?
    - Level 13: Concentration on your Hunter's Mark spell cannot be broken by taking damage. Yes, because the primary damage spell I want to be casting at 13th level is the same 1st level spell I have been using all game...
    - Level 14 Nature's Veil: You become invisible as a bonus action. This is another import from Tasha's and you got it at 10th level in that book. I will say that this COULD be decent depending on how long this actually lasts for. If this lasts only until the start of your next turn (like it does in Tasha's) its worthless as a utility feature. It's also bad in combat because you want to use your bonus action for Hunter's Mark or maybe something else like commanding your beast companion and this ability directly competes with that. Keep in mind that spellcasters can pick up the Invisibility spell at level 3 for better utility or Greater Invisibility at level 7 for better use in combat.
    - Level 17: You gain advantage on attack rolls against the target of your Hunter's Mark. Barbarians get Reckless Attack at level 2, Rogues get Steady Aim at level 3, the new Fighter gets a feature that gives them advantage when they miss an attack roll at level 14, Wizards are able to cast Foresight and get advantage on everything at this point. This is truly pathetic.
    - Level 18: You get Blindsight to a range of 30ft. This is fine, just not good or particularly useful at this point in the game. See Invisibility is a 2nd level spell.
    - Level 20: The extra damage of your Hunter's Mark increases from a d6 to a d10. That's an average of 2 more damage whenever Hunter's Mark takes effect.
    Beast Master:
    - Beast Master uses the Primal Beast stat blocks from Tasha's. You get Beast of the Land, Sea, or Sky. These stat blocks do scale, but the fact that needs to be specified says a lot about how bad Beast Master was. Hopefully they keep the option to command your beast by using a bonus action or by sacrificing one attack from your attack action. That way on turns when you need to move Hunter's Mark you can still command your beast as a part of the attack action so it doesn't just wind up sitting there doing nothing.
    - At higher levels your Beast gains an extra attack and can benefit from Hunter's Mark and any spell you cast on yourself also effects your beast if they are within 30ft. This would be at level 11 and 15, respectively, if the UA is to be believed.

    Gloomstalker:
    - Is now associated with the Shadowfell for some reason. The Underdark makes more sense, IMHO.
    - Level 3 Dread Ambusher: Your extra damage feature is no longer tied to the first round of combat. Rather than getting one extra attack on round one with bonus damage, you gain a number of Dreadful Strikes to add psychic damage to a weapon attack. Their bonus to initiative returns as well.
    - Level 3 Umbral Sight: This feature returns. You gain Darkvision if you don't have it and the range of your Darkvision increases if you already had Darkvision. In addition, creatures that rely on Darkvision to see in Darkness cannot see you. The whole invisible in darkness thing is really cool. It's basically permanent Greater Invisibility if you're in darkness, but I'll be a bit disappointed if this just comes back as it was. It can cause conflict with players who either need light in combat because they lack Darkvision or because they play subclasses with features that give off light. I happened to play a Gloomstalker in a game with both a Devotion Paladin and a Stars Druid. It sucks when class abilities conflict with or cancel each other out.
    - Level 7 Iron Mind: Returns as before.
    - Level 11: Stalker's Flurry has been reworked. It now increases the damage caused by your Dreadful Strikes and grants an ability to Frighten enemies. Frightened is an interesting condition when combined with Gloomstalker's semi-invisibility in Umbral Sight because most fear effects require you to see the source of your fear. This may have been addressed, and isn't the worst thing ever, however it will be an annoying experience when playing with rules lawyers.
    - Level 15: You can teleport away from attacks.
    Hunter:
    - Level 3 Hunter's Lore: You learn the damage resistances, immunities and vulnerabilities of creatures marked by Hunter's Mark. This should just be in the base class...
    - Also Level 3 Hunter's Prey: You still get some choices here. They claim to have whittled it down to the best choices (press X to doubt) and you can now change your choice on a short rest.
    - Level 7 Defensive Tactics: They mentioned Escape the Horde and Multiattack defense returning. You can swap these on a short rest as well.
    - Level 11 Superior Hunter's Prey: When you deal damage to a creature with Hunter's Mark, you can cause another nearby creature to take the Hunter's Mark damage as well. Volley and Whirlwind attack were more effective and flavorful.
    - Level 15 Superior Hunter's Defense: You can use a reaction to gain resistance to the damage of an incoming attack. This feels uninspired.

    The main issue with this class is two-fold, and both issues involve Hunter's Mark.
    1. They have gated most of the features behind a 1st lvl spell that you must concentrate on, thereby eliminating your other spells from use.
    2. That spell uses your BA quite consistently, which will clash with many other BA options, essentially removing those options from the table.

    It's sad, but the solutions to the 5e ranger are not coming from the D&D design team.
    I fixed ranger with two resources.
    First, I use the hex travel rules in the WebDM book Weird Wastelands, and I break hexes and terrain types down into four types.
    Uneven
    Rough
    Impassable
    Road
    Take the speed of a creature, mount, or vehicle and drop the ones digit from the number. That is how many hexes that creature or vehicle can move in one day of traveling over Uneven terrain. Plains, rolling hills, villages, towns, and farmlands.
    Rough terrain costs two hexes of movement. Sand dunes, rocky slopes, foothills, light forests, and bush lands.
    Impassable terrain has to be run like a dungeon. Winding mountain passes, hacking through dense jungles or haunted forests, or creeping through swamps.
    Hexes with a road running through them cost half a hex worth of movement.
    So a creature with 30 feet of movement in a day can move three hexes over uneven terrain, two hexes through rough terrain, or six hexes if they stick to the roads.
    The second source I use to buff ranger is Magic the Gathering. Rangers lose Hunter's Mark, favored enemy, and favored terrain picks. They get to keep everything else in Tasha's. At levels 1, 6, 14, 20, and for picking a subclass, the ranger picks one color of mana
    White
    Blue
    Black
    Red
    Green
    Colorless
    Every creature type, terrain type, class, and background is tied to one or more mana colors. Rangers get the following for their mana choice.
    1. Rangers learn their Int mod in languages each time they gain a favored mana color.
    2. All Dex, Int, and Wis ability checks related to anything tied to their favored mana colors are made with advantage.
    3. All weapon attacks against creatures tied to favored mana colors are made with advantage and deal one additional damage die of the weapon's normal type.
    4. Rangers and their traveling companions, mounts, and vehicles treat all terrains tied to their favored mana as if they were roads.
    Need to cross the Forgotten Realms version of the Rocky mountains in a day or two instead of a month? Get a ranger who picked red mana to guide you. Need to cross the "death swamps" and don't feel like treating every step through the bog as if it was a dungeon crawl? Call up a black mana hunting ranger.
    I don't see myself playing the Hunter's Mark class. If I run a game for a ranger player, I'll probably tell them what two mana colors are probably going to pop up the most in the campaign, and then I'll tell them they'll have a better time using my homebrew.

    Lets what you get new with the Ranger, and if I'm right (Taking a page of MrRhexx) there Is a lot of things that they dont tell you in this video:
    1ST LEVEL: DEFT EXPLORER: They give you a skill proficiencie of the ranger list (Note you gain EXPERTISE in that skill)
    - (Secret Feature) (Unearth Arcana) In addition, choose two types of terrain: In which you have Advantage on Intelligence (Nature) checks about the chosen Terrain, and you have Advantage on Wisdom (Survival) checks to track creatures in them.
    -SPELLCASTING: (New) New Spells are added and othera change, also and you can change one spell from your list every long rest.
    2ND LEVEL:
    -FAVORED ENEMY:
    You are adept at focusing on a single foe. You always have the Hunter’s Mark spell prepared. You can cast it a number of times equal to your Wisdom modifier
    -(NEW) FIGHTING STYLES
    6TH LEVEL:
    -ROVING: Your Speed increases by 10 feet while you aren’t wearing Heavy Armor.
    You also have a Climb Speed and a Swim Speed equal to your Speed.
    9TH LEVEL: (Secret Feature) (Unearth Arcana)
    -CONJURE BARRAGE: Channeling nature’s might, you can cause your weapon to multiply and strike at creatures before you; you always have the Conjure Barrage spell prepared.
    10TH LEVEL:
    -TIRELESS: Primal forces now help fuel you on your journeys, granting you the following benefits:
    Temporary Hit Points. As an action, you can give yourself a number of Temporary Hit Points equal to 1d8 plus your Wisdom modifier (minimum of 1). You can use this action (Bonus action...in theory) a number of times equal to your Wisdom modifier (minimum of once), and you regain all expended uses when you finish a Long Rest.
    Decrease Exhaustion. Whenever you finish a short rest, your Exhaustion level, if any, decreases by 1.
    13TH LEVEL: (New Feature)
    -The concentración of Hunter’s Mark can no longer be broken. (I wonder if this affect ALL the castings of that spell like Archfey Warlock mist step)
    14TH LEVEL:
    -NATURE’S VEIL: You invoke spirits of nature to magically hide yourself from view.As a Bonus Action, you can give yourself the Invisible condition until the end of your next turn (Note is possible that you became full Invisible, until you attack or cast a spell)
    You can use this feature a number of times equal to your Wisdom modifier (minimum of once), and you regain all expended uses when you finish a Long Rest.
    17TH LEVEL: (Secret Feature) (Unearth Arcana)
    -CONJURE VOLLEY: Propelled by primal spirits, your weapon can strike a group of targets far away; you always have the Conjure Volley spell prepared.
    18TH LEVEL:
    -FERAL SENSES: Your connection to the forces of nature grants you Blindsight with a range of 30 feet.
    20Th LEVEL: D6 a D10 in Hunter’s Mark. (I would prefer the version of in Unearth Arcana)
